What RV Features Support a Long-Term Stay in Phoenix?

Monthly living calls for more than a weekend layout.

Renters staying a month or longer should review these details before choosing an RV.

Full Kitchen for Daily Cooking: Many RVs may include a stove, oven, and refrigerator sized for regular meal prep, not just snacks.

Private Rear Bedroom: Some coaches offer a separate bedroom with a door, useful for renters sharing the RV with others.

Long-Stay Storage Space: Check the listing details for closet and cabinet space if you are packing for weeks or months, not days.

Bathroom Access During Travel: A full bathroom with shower matters more when you are not stopping at campground facilities daily.

Utility Hookup Compatibility: Ask our Manager and the AZ RV Rentals Team about water, power, and sewer hookup needs for extended stays.

Interior Walking Space: Depending on the unit, slide-outs can add livable floor space for renters spending most days inside.

Climate Control for Phoenix Heat: Review the listing for AC capacity, since Phoenix summer stays require reliable cooling all day.

What Should Long-Term Renters Plan for Before a Phoenix Stay?

Phoenix summers affect how renters plan a long-term RV stay, since daytime heat changes how much time is spent inside the RV and how storage, cooling, and hookups get used. Many long-term renters choose an RV park or storage lot with monthly utility connections rather than moving between campsites each week, so it helps to confirm hookup type, water access, and parking length before booking. Renters relocating for work, spending the season locally, or hosting extended family should also review rental length options, since some units are set up better for daily living than others. Dates, availability, and hookup access may vary by location and RV, so it helps to ask questions early.
